DRAFT 1219 . 4203 <br /> water resources provide the area with supplemental drinking <br /> water supplies and agricultural irrigation water. The San <br /> Joaquin River is located 7 to 10 miles east of Tracy and <br /> supplies the Carabana Irrigation Canal that runs along the <br /> east side of the plant. The river also provides <br /> recreational activities for the area. Drainage from the <br /> general area flows to the south and southeast through 7 to <br /> 10 miles of open ditches, leading eventually to the San <br /> Joaquin River. <br /> OPERATIONS <br /> The Tracy facility formulates sodium hypochlorite solutions <br /> (liquid bleach) from caustic and chlorine, and repackage and <br /> distribute a line of industrial and household chemicals by <br /> company truck to the wholesale market and to other company <br /> warehouses. The operation responds to a seasonal cycle for <br /> pool supplies and employs 40 to 60 people. <br /> Bulk liquid caustic and muriatic acid are received by rail <br /> car or truck and stored in aboveground atmospheric storage <br /> tanks located outside in a concrete diked area near the <br /> warehouse. Liquid chlorine is received by rail car and is <br /> gradually unloaded directly into the bleach making or <br /> repackaging process. Liquid potassium hydroxide is also <br /> -4- <br />
